March 6, 200323 yr Tony:Welcome to the Fly!II community!I'm running Windows XP Pro and have never been able to run Fly!II within a window. Maybe somebody else has...As far as taking pictures, just press CTRL + TAB and it will create a .BMP file in your Fly!II folder. There's also a .DLL by Chris Wallace in Avsim's file library with which you can create .JPGs instead of .BMPs, here's the link to ithttp://library.avsim.com/esearch.php?CatID...Misc&DLID=14648Take care,Alejandro AmigorenaCheshire, CTFly!
